110425835520000 is an even composite number. It is composed of seven distinct prime numbers multiplied together. It has a total of nine thousand divisors.

Prime factorization of 110425835520000:

214 × 34 × 54 × 72 × 11 × 13 × 19

(2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 3 × 3 × 3 × 3 × 5 × 5 × 5 × 5 × 7 × 7 × 11 × 13 × 19)
